Orange EV - Frame Extenders Obstruct Rear Lights/FMVSS 108
Published: December 20, 2024Recall ID: 24V964000Category: vehiclesCountry: US
Reason for Recall / Hazard
Obstructed rear lights can reduce the vehicle's visibility to pedestrians or other drivers, increasing the risk of a crash.
Product Description & Identification
Orange EV (OEV) is recalling certain 2023-2024 HUSK-e, 2023-2025 e-TRIEVERs, and 2018-2023 T-Series trucks built with frame extenders. The frame extenders obstruct the rear turn signals, reverse, brake, and taillights.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(FMVSS) number 108, "Lamps, Reflective Devices, and Associated Equipment."

| Corrective action | Owners are advised to limit on-road use while operating without a trailer until the remedy is completed. OEV will relocate the rear taillights and replace the original with combination lights, free of charge. Interim owner notification letters explaining the safety risk were mailed February 21, 2025. A second notice will be sent once the remedy is available. Owners may contact OEV customer service at 1-866-688-5223. |
